Key Responsibilities

Customer Service & Pharmacy Operations

  • Ensure high levels of customer satisfaction by supervising, monitoring, and evaluating the quality and effectiveness of services delivered by pharmacy staff.
  • Oversee accurate dispensing of all medications, including controlled substances and insurance-related prescriptions.
  • Adhere to insurance protocols with timely documentation, communication, and follow-up.
  • Maintain compliance with all legal and regulatory requirements, ensuring the pharmacy facility and staff licensing are valid, renewed, and up to date.

Staff Management & Training

  • Manage staffing activities such as interviewing prospective employees, conducting performance appraisals and reviews, and addressing complaints and grievances.
  • Prepare and manage daily duty rosters, ensuring appropriate coverage and smooth operations.
  • Provide or arrange training and development programs to enhance staff skills and performance.

Customer & Vendor Relations

  • Identify current and future customer needs by building rapport with potential and existing customers and stakeholders.
  • Strengthen customer relationships to maximize sales and margin returns.
  • Maintain ongoing communication with vendors and shippers to ensure timely supply and strong partnerships.

Sales, Marketing & Store Performance

  • Implement effective sales and marketing strategies across all product ranges, including coordination with vendors and manufacturers on in-store displays and promotional activities.
  • Organize special promotions, events, and visual merchandising initiatives to enhance store attractiveness and sales.
  • Analyze sales figures, forecast future performance, and interpret market trends to support business planning.
  • Develop and execute business strategies to expand customer base, increase store traffic, and optimize profitability.
  • Prepare annual budgets, monitor expenditures, analyze variances, and initiate corrective actions.
  • Achieve all assigned targets and drive business initiatives to exceptional levels.
  • Provide regular updates to the Area Manager on business performance, new initiatives, and relevant operational matters.

Store Operations & Compliance

  • Oversee day-to-day store operations and ensure adherence to company policies, programs, and procedures.
  • Maintain excellent store conditions and visual merchandising standards.
  • Participate in assigned projects that involve industry organizations, supply chain initiatives, and other special assignments.

Self-Management

  • Set annual performance goals in consultation with the reporting manager and ensure timely achievement throughout the year.
  • Take ownership of personal development by identifying growth needs, building an individual development plan, and pursuing continuous learning beyond formal training.
  • Stay updated on professional developments, new techniques, and industry trends through ongoing education.

Job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Pharmacy
  • DHA License
  • Minimum 3 years of experience as a Registered Pharmacist and Store Manager in the UAE
  • Strong communication skills

Job Types: Full-time, Permanent

Pay: AED6,000.00 - AED7,500.00 per month
